Miracle Power Rankings 5/6

Now we get down to the heart of the matter...potential Championship Playoff teams.  Spots 3-8 are all damn close which tells me that this season is shaping up to be one for the ages.  Checking in at

#6---Dallas Redbirds

Strengths--SB/WHIP
Weaknesses--HR/RBI

One of the most maligned managers in eMLB history is about to field one of his stronger teams in recent history.  The question is and always has been, will this be the year that Steve puts on his big boy pants and makes that trade or two at the deadline to get his team over the top or will it be business as usual?  Already losing Tex appears to hurt but I think that Jones will have numbers just about equal to Tex's.  So I don't think it hurts all that much.  Just shortens his bench a bit.  Certainly nobody knows why he drafted so much speed throughout the draft since you can only win a  category once per week but it is what it is.  He will have a difficult time trading speed for power which is where he is deficient.  Really only two guys with 20+ HR potential now that Tex is laid up for awhile.  He will probably be a third once he returns.  As usual the Redbirds strength is in his pitching.  A solid relief corp is flanked by Cain, Bumgarner, and Hellickson who should all win 10 or more but he has another half dozen that could close in on 10 wins as well.  It helps that he is in the East where the competition is not as hazardous as in a couple of the other divisions.  Overall with the exception of power he has a well balanced team. 

#5--Michigan Miracles

Strengths--ERA/Saves/WHIP
Weaknesses--NONE

The Miracles are #5 in the rankings but I know we are #1 in your hearts.  I went with a slightly different approach last year in my draft and it turned into my first championship.  This year I tried to follow roughly the same script and was overall very happy with the outcome.  I always try to field a well balanced team and this one will be no exception.  Early moves were done in order to move up and draft Carlos Gonzalez since OF was by far my weakest area pre draft.  I have six starters on offense who should hit 20+ HR and the rest should go 10 or more.  Very good but no huge guns.  On the pitching side I'm very happy with my closers and MRP's.  Very good up and down the list.  RA Dickey leads my starters and I should have six with 10 or more wins.  Most all should have very good ERA's and WHIPs. and three of them should have 175+ K's.  Now all we have to do is get the games started.  If everything works as planned I will be in a trading mood at the deadline in order to shoot for back to back titles.
